Output 95d27606d378745861aa0fc97d52c23c032ef8443aa7614b3df7160190b9b0d3:47

value
5317759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 432aa43cf3ca7f542a8ace6dced7c3c020175331 OP_EQUAL
address
37pAHBbp2peY5SsEkXH1fH6oheVNuc9uXa
transaction
95d27606d378745861aa0fc97d52c23c032ef8443aa7614b3df7160190b9b0d3
spent
true